Even though his name was mentioned in speculations before the Golden State Warriors allegedly agreed to a trade for Jimmy Butler, star Draymond Green isn’t worried about it.
To Anthony Slater of The Athletic, he said: “Ninety-five percent of the things you worry about never come true,”
“If (I did get traded), then it just is what it is. My worries ain’t stopping it. So I wasn’t worried at all. I’ve been in a place of uncertainty overall. But what’s going to be is going to be. To sit and worry about it, this life is hard enough to worry about what you can’t control.”
Additionally, the four-time All-Star dismissed any worries about how well he and Butler, two talented players with strong personalities, would get along on the same team.
Green said: “He win? I win? That’s the fit. Winners win,” “He’s a winner. Perennial All-Star. Tough as nails. Just f–king get the job done however it needs to be done.”
Had it been that easy, the Warriors’ roster and on-court performance may be very different now.
Not even the desire to win a championship could keep Green and Kevin Durant in sync. As Durant’s time at Golden State progressed, their friendship deteriorated, and their 2018 dispute added to the organization’s issues.
